Real Estate Agent Salary in Tulare, CA: $63,476 (2026)

Quick Answer:A full-time real estate agent in Tulare, CA earns a median $63,476/year (≈ $30.52/hour) in nominal terms for 2026 — proj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 41-9022). Once you factor in Tulare's price level (13% above national, BEA RPP 113.1), that paycheck buys what $56,124 would nationally. Nominal pay sits 1.0% above the California state average.

Real Estate Agent Job Market in Tulare

With a modest workforce of just 17 real estate agents in Tulare, competition is balanced by the cost of living, which is indexed at 113.1, above the national average. This reality means that while salaries may appear attractive, purchasing power is somewhat constrained, necessitating a strategic approach to income generation. National franchise brokerages such as Keller Williams and Coldwell Banker tend to offer higher salaries due to their extensive networks and support structures, appealing to agents preferring stability. In contrast, independent brokerages may offer more flexibility, albeit at a cost, as commission splits can vary significantly from 50/50 to 100% with desk fees. To maximize pay, agents should consider aligning with high-volume teams that cater to specific markets, including commercial or luxury, to capitalize on their commission structure and referral networks while navigating the post-2024 commission landscape attentively.
